The Importance Of Outplacement Support In The UK

In today’s competitive job market, companies in the UK are constantly looking for ways to support their employees during times of transition Outplacement support has become an essential resource for businesses that are downsizing or restructuring, as it helps employees navigate the job market and find new opportunities

Outplacement support in the UK offers a range of services to assist employees in their job search process These services may include career coaching, resume writing, interview preparation, and networking opportunities By providing these resources, employers can help their employees feel supported and empowered as they navigate the challenges of finding a new job.

One of the key benefits of outplacement support is the emotional support it provides to employees Losing a job can be a traumatic experience, and many employees may struggle with feelings of rejection, anxiety, and uncertainty about the future Outplacement support can provide employees with the tools and resources they need to cope with these emotions and move forward with confidence.

Outplacement support also helps employees with the practical aspects of finding a new job From updating their resume to practicing their interview skills, employees can benefit from expert guidance and support throughout the job search process This support can help employees market themselves effectively to potential employers and increase their chances of finding a new job quickly.
